Step 5: Timezone sanity. Heads up, plugin folks — the Driftline export engine stores everything in UTC and only converts at render time. Don't do your own offset math in the plugin or reports will drift around DST changes; just pass the workspace timezone through untouched. Once your export handler passes the timezone conformance suite, sign your plugin package with the key below.

deploy key for kahag-kagaf: bky9_uLYdkfG6Z

## Authentication

Quick note for release managers: FlagPilot's rollout API won't accept anything without a valid bearer token, so grab one before flipping any flags. Tokens are scoped per environment, and staging tokens expire every 48 hours — don't reuse old ones. For smoke-testing the canary ramp this week, use the token below.

login token, tagef-tagep: eyJhbGciOiJIUzI1NiIsInR5cCI6IkpXVCJ9.eyJzdWIiOiIBXyeYEoalzIn0.6TI7VhOJMHm9

Context: Ardenfell line margins slipped three points over two quarters. Drivers: input steel costs, aggressive discounting at the Westmoor branch, and a stale price book. Proposal: uplift list prices four percent, tighten discount authority to regional level, sunset the two lowest-margin SKUs. Risk: volume loss at Halverton accounts, estimated under two percent. Decision requested at Thursday's review. Modelling assumptions are in the appendix pack. The commercial reasoning leadership wants kept close is noted directly below.

board note of tajop-yajof: The finance team signed off on a budget of $77.6 million for Project Pramir.

## Tuning

The receipt mailer (Almsgate) batches donation receipts and sends through the Thornquay relay. On-call: if the queue backs up, resist the urge to crank batch size — the relay rate-limits per connection, and bigger batches just mean bigger retries. Scale worker count first, then shorten the flush interval. Dedupe window must stay longer than the retry horizon or donors get duplicate receipts, which generates tickets. All knobs live in one place and are read at worker start. Current production values follow.

tuning table, kajop-yafof:
QUOTAS = {
    "wenath": 10,
    "ulaael": 5,
}